From the Telegraph of 19 March 2026: PARSONS Veronica died peacefully at home on 11th March aged 103. Adored wife of the late Christopher, mother of John, Rosie and Daphne. Loved by her 8 grandchildren and 15 great-grandchildren. Funeral at All Saints Church, Odiham RG29 1LZ at 12 noon on Tuesday 14th April.

She was born in Bermuda, the dau of Maj-Gen Sir Guy de Courcy GLOVER KBE CB DSO MC 1887-1967 (s of Frances Alice de Courcy STRETTON 1860-1943 (Mrs Robert Glover) who was d of Hon Catherine Adela DE COURCY 1830-1910 (Hon Mrs Catherine Stretton) who was d 23 Baron KINGSALE 1805-47) and Vera Phoebe 1891-1983 d of Rev Thomas Morgan BELL SALTER 1859-1931 and Georgiana Mary WARD 1861-1947. 

She m 1945 (Arthur) Christopher 1919-99 s of Arthur David Clere PARSONS 1881-1955 (gs of 3 Earl of ROSSE 1800-67) and Doris 1885-1970 d of Norman Charles COOKSON 1841-1909 scion of that gentry family of Meldon Park and Phoebe NEWALL 1853-1947 scion of that gentry family of Stelling Hall, and had a son (Sir John who married a dau of 1 Viscount DILHORNE) and two daus (the elder Rosemary married a 2xgt gs of Sir John Bernard BURKE 1814-92 of the eponymous peerage and other works and of the Irish gentry family of Auberies; the younger dau married into the BATES Bts of Bellefield)
